Size
Children enjoy using their imagination to transform their bedroom into a magical place. A bunk bed can be an excellent way to save space in a small bedroom. However, you should carefully take into consideration the size of your child's bedroom before choosing a treehouse bunk bed. It is important to measure all dimensions of the room, including its height, to ensure you can install the bunk bed safely.
The size of the bunk bed will also determine which mattress you should select. Some bunk beds can fit twin mattresses, while others accommodate standard or queen-sized mattresses. Some bunk beds have a drawer that can be used for storage in the bottom. This allows you to keep clothes and other items without cluttering the bed. Some bunk beds have built-in steps instead of ladders. This makes it safer and easier for small children to climb up.
You should also consider whether you want to use the top bunk for an office or a playroom. If so think about adding a desk or sofa that doubles as a place to sit for family members and friends. If you don't require an office or sofa, you can simply put in a large bookcase that will provide ample storage space for your children their toys and books.
If you choose to use the top bunk for an office or a playroom, you should make sure your children avoid it unless they are sleeping. If your children do sleep on the top bunk you should make sure there are guardrails to stop them from falling over the edge. You can also hang curtains to block out light and noise when your kids are sleeping.
You might want to think about the possibility of a loft bed with a full size mattress for two kids. This will allow them to share a room. You can buy a loft bed that has a full-sized bed and an extra bed that is short on top, along with an under-bed trundle. This will give you additional space to place furniture, like tables, a dresser or chair.

To ensure the safety of your children Every bunk bed has to be tested by an accredited CPSC-accepted third independent conformity assessment body to confirm compliance with the applicable rules for safety of children's products. Before the product is allowed to go on sale, the results of the tests must be reviewed and approved by the CPSC. CPSC can ask the manufacturer to present a Children's Product Certificate or General Certificate of Conformity in based on the test results. This will show that the bunk bed is in compliance with the applicable rules.
